Recent UBC Mech graduate, Kristopher De Asis, is featured in Metro News for designing a Rubik’s Cube solving and scrambling robot. It was used at VanCubing, a speed-solving Rubik’s Cube competition, to scramble the cubes for competitors. This is the first time an automatic scrambler has been used in this type of competition. Atefeh Einafshar, a Mechanical Engineering PhD candidate, won the Best Poster Award at UBC Chemical & Biological Engineering’s Research Day 2014 for her work on Multi-Satellite Failure Evasion through Colored Petri Net Reconfiguration Modeling. She was presented her award by Prof. Michael Hoffmann (Caltech), and Dr. Roger Gaudreault (Corporate Director Scientific Development of Cascades). Congratulations Atefeh!

UBC Supermileage’s equipment and cars have been destroyed in a rollover accident while in transportation from the Shell Eco-Marathon Americas, where the team placed third.
